Output 5241772571425cd6145ad675cbe45aaa44149ef9046053fff6615bfe1b12fc03:19

value
4723907
script pubkey
OP_0 OP_PUSHBYTES_20 d3ccf1909cf097da61647b2a2ca0824043b7be6d
address
bc1q60x0ryyu7zta5cty0v4zegyzgppm00ndau48u8
transaction
5241772571425cd6145ad675cbe45aaa44149ef9046053fff6615bfe1b12fc03